H705 model converter is a transmitter which can be placed in the field
close to the zirconia probe. The converter receives the signals from the
zirconia cell and from the compensation thermocouple which is fitted inside
the probe. The converter can be connected with any model of FER zirconia
probes mod. 4153, which has the compensation thermocouple type B as a standard
or type S as optional.
Based on a microprocessor associated to analogical-digital converter (12 bit)
is equipped of a led display 3½; digit, which shows continuously the
percentage of oxygen in volume and on which is possible, by depressing a push
button, to show the temperature of the compensation thermocouple and the
impedance of the zirconia measuring element.
The converter is equipped with an analogical output 4÷20 mA isolated
linear and proportional to 0-25% ; 0-10% and 0-5% oxygen content. The
three oxygen fields are selectable from the instrument. The electronic
converter, can be optionally equipped with a pump, flow meters for
reference and calibration of the probe, housed in the same strong water
proof metal housing.
Technical specifications
Input: zirconia cell and associated
compensation thermocouple
Measuring range: oxygen 0,0÷25% in
volume with probe temperature higher than 550°C compensation thermocouple
type S or B
Accuracy of the converter: 1%
on reading with 0.1% vol. minimum error
Display: 3 ½; digit
Analogical output: 4÷20 mA insulated
linear to an oxygen range of 0.0-25% ; 0.0-10% ; 0.0-5% O2 by volume
Fail-safe: if the signal from the
zirconia cell or from the thermocouple fails, the current output will
go to 2 mA
Power: 220 Volt 50/60 Hz 50 V.A (110
Volt special)
Housing: water proof (IP 55) metal box
IP 55
Dimensions: 300 x 400 x 150 mm
Weight: kg 11
